Management Commentary
Since no quarterly earnings were released, PONOU’s leadership has not hosted a formal earnings call or released targeted quarterly performance commentary in recent weeks. However, public regulatory filings submitted by Pono management in recent weeks offer insight into the company’s ongoing activities. Management has noted in these filings that due diligence for potential business combination targets remains the top priority, with a focus on companies operating in the sustainable technology, climate infrastructure, and green industrial services sectors, aligned with the firm’s initial investment thesis outlined at the time of its public offering. Management has also stated that they are evaluating multiple potential targets across different subsectors, but no definitive transaction agreements have been signed as of this writing, and no specific timelines for a potential announcement have been shared publicly. Management has also emphasized that they are prioritizing targets with clear paths to scalable operations and established customer bases, to reduce risk for existing unit holders ahead of any potential combination.

Forward Guidance
No formal quarterly financial guidance has been issued by PONOU, as would be expected given the lack of released quarterly results and the company’s pre-operating status. Recent regulatory filings do outline the company’s planned operational budget for the upcoming months, with allocations set aside for third-party due diligence costs, legal and advisory fees related to potential transactions, and general administrative overhead. The company has noted in these filings that it holds sufficient capital on its balance sheet to cover all planned operational costs for the next several months, eliminating near-term risks of needing to raise additional capital to support its target search process. Analysts tracking the SPAC space note that any formal forward financial guidance for PONOU would likely only be released after a definitive business combination agreement is announced, as guidance would be tied directly to the operating performance and growth trajectory of the target company being acquired.

Market Reaction
Trading activity for PONOU units in recent weeks has been consistent with average volume levels for comparable pre-combination SPACs, with price movements largely correlated to broader sentiment across the SPAC sector and occasional short-term volatility tied to unconfirmed market rumors about potential target candidates. There are no consensus analyst estimates for PONOU’s financial performance at this time, given the lack of an operating business and no released earnings data. Some market analysts note that investor interest in PONOU could possibly rise in the upcoming months if the company announces a definitive business combination agreement, as market participants would then be able to evaluate the underlying fundamentals and growth trajectory of the combined operating entity. Broader market trends for sustainable investment vehicles could also potentially impact investor sentiment toward PONOU as it progresses through its target search process.
